Reverse auctions are eAuctions where suppliers submit online bids to compete against each other. Unlike forward auctions, where bids increase as the auction progresses, in reverse auctions, bidding starts with the highest possible price and decreases gradually. The lowest bid wins.

Remember when looking at prices realized on the RR auction site, they include the 22.5% buyers fee. So you have to deduct that to get to the actual sale price, then deduct the seller fees about 20% plus a listing fee. So if an item is shown sold for $1000, you will end up around $575 or so.
The 30 Minute Rule starts and EACH LOT will close individually after that lot goes 30 minutes with no new bids being placed on it. Whenever a new bid is placed, the 30 minute timer will be reset and the 30 minute countdown will restart.
